Abstract

A kind of fish-eye type single-hole multi-passage puncture outfit, including upper cover body and tubular conduit body, upper cover body are fixedly connected with tubular conduit body, and in a state of use, upper cover body is placed in human external, and tubular conduit body is inserted into inside of human body;It is characterized by: the upper cover body is equipped with multiple fish-eye shaped instrument channels, which is made of fish-eye shaped component and pedestal;The main body of the fish-eye shaped component is ring bodies, and ring bodies is equipped with the duct passed through for instrument;There are at least three supporting points, so that fish-eye shaped component is located in pedestal, the outer peripheral surface and pedestal of the ring bodies, which are engaged, constitutes spherical pair, and fish-eye shaped component is present in vivo and is made rotating motion in the pedestal.The fish-eye type single-hole multi-passage puncture outfit structure of the utility model is simple, and surgical procedure is convenient for doctor, ensure that the stability and reliability of surgical operation.

Technical field
The utility model relates to medical instruments fields, and in particular to a kind of fish-eye type single-hole multi-passage puncture outfit is suitable for Anorectal surgical, laparoscopic surgery Minimally Invasive Surgery.
Background technique
In recent years, since wound is small, treatment time is short, patient pain is light, restores the advantages that fast, the minimally invasive hand of laparoscopic surgery Art is quickly grown.A small notch usually is opened in the abdomen of patient, then places a single-hole multi-channel on the notch and punctures Device, is inserted into special lengthening surgical instrument from the channel of single-hole multi-passage puncture outfit, and surgical doctor is supervised in high-tech display screen Depending on, guidance under, in manipulating surgical instrument in the abdominal cavity outside, pathological tissues are detected, coagulation, hemostasis, tissue separation with cut, stitch The operation such as conjunction.The structure of single-hole multi-passage puncture outfit in the prior art is more and more perfect, still, in actual operation operating process In, however it remains a problem.The surgical instrument being inserted into single-hole multi-passage puncture outfit channel is generally lengthening, surgical instrument Lengthening part it is all in the shape of a rod, the lengthening part of surgical instrument is through a channel when being operated, such as doctor needs to adjust Section work angle is when making surgical instrument carry out the various movements such as deflecting, lengthening part none determining of can leaning in channel Site, doctor's operation is not convenient enough, and then may affect the stability and reliability of surgical operation.

Specific embodiment
The utility model is further described with reference to the accompanying drawings and embodiments:
A kind of embodiment: fish-eye type single-hole multi-passage puncture outfit
The fish-eye type single-hole multi-passage puncture outfit includes upper cover body 1 and tubular conduit body 2, upper cover body 1 and tubular conduit body 2 It is fixedly connected, specially the upper end that tubular conduit body 2 is fixed on by bayonet arrangement of upper cover body 1, tubular conduit body 2 is by semi-flexible The flexible materials such as rubber are made;By taking laparoscopic surgery as an example, in a state of use, upper cover body 1 is placed in outside abdominal cavity, tubular conduit Body 2 is inserted into abdominal cavity;The upper cover body 1 is equipped with multiple fish-eye shaped instrument channels, and the fish-eye shaped instrument channel is by fish-eye shaped Component 3 and pedestal 4 form;
The fish-eye shaped component 3 is from top to bottom by sealing upper cover 5, upper sealing 6, washer 7, sealing valve 8 and flake ontology 9 intussusceptions of seat are constituted;The sealing valve 8 is check valve, and the valve block of the check valve is made of silica gel, has cross crack on valve block, Surgical instrument is passed through from check valve, surgical instrument can also be wrapped while ensure that air-tightness;It is described close It seals up and all has aperture on lid 5, upper sealing 6 and washer 7, seal upper cover 5, upper sealing 6, washer 7 and sealing valve 8 structure together It at tight mechanism, ensure that surgical procedure is air tight, maintain a constant pneumoperitoneum pressure, this tight mechanism belongs to existing Technology, tight mechanism can also use other equivalent prior arts.
The flake noumenal seat 9 is ring bodies, and the specific shape of ring bodies is drum type;Flake noumenal seat 9 is equipped with for device The duct that tool passes through;The inner surface of the pedestal 4 and the outer peripheral surface Corresponding matching of flake noumenal seat 9, the periphery of flake noumenal seat 9 The inner surface of face and pedestal 4, which is engaged, constitutes spherical pair, so that fish-eye shaped component 3 is located in pedestal 4, and makes flake Shape component 3 can make rotating motion in pedestal 4.
Two right angle interfaces 10 that can be connected to abdominal cavity, one of right angle interface are additionally provided in the upper cover body 1 10 for intraperitoneal gas injection, another right angle interface 10 to be for being vented.Usually in the rigid incipient stage of performing the operation, directly by one Corner connection mouth 10 can make affected part tissue be easier to reveal, facilitate surgical operation to intraperitoneal gas injection.When needing to reply When normal pneumoperitoneum pressure, it is vented from another right angle interface 10.
The fish-eye type single-hole multi-passage puncture outfit further includes sacculus 11, and sacculus 11 is by flexible materials systems such as rubber semi-flexible At the lower end of the tubular conduit body 2 is arranged in sacculus 11, and sacculus gas injection is equipped on the outer surface of the tubular conduit body 2 Conduit 12, the sacculus gas injection conduit 12 are connected to the sacculus 11.Initially, tubulose can be made logical using the radian of sacculus 11 itself Road body 2 is easier, easily enters cavity or incision of abdominal wall, and after entering cavity or incision of abdominal wall, sacculus 11 is resisted against chamber On the inner surface of road or stomach wall, at this point, gas injection or water filling into sacculus 11 using sacculus gas injection conduit 12, can complete to seal While automatically adjust the fixed height of stomach wall according to the thickness of different stomach walls and can be rushed into sacculus 11 if stomach wall is thicker Enter less aeration quantity, if stomach wall is relatively thin, more aeration quantity can be poured into sacculus 11.
The course of work of the present embodiment fish-eye type single-hole multi-passage puncture outfit: by taking laparoscopic surgery as an example, in the navel of patient After a small notch is nearby cut by portion, the soft sacculus 11 in the lower end of tubular conduit body 2 is made using the radian of sacculus 11 itself Then tubular conduit body 2 is easy, easily enters incision of abdominal wall by 12 gas injection into sacculus 11 of sacculus gas injection conduit, makes ball Capsule 11 expands, and adjusts 11 aeration quantity of sacculus according to the thin and thick of abdominal cavity of patients's wall, makes sacculus 11 fully against in abdominal wall On inner surface, at this point, sacculus 11 plays position-limiting action.After fish-eye type single-hole multi-passage puncture outfit is fixed, upper cover body 1 Outside abdominal cavity, doctor is again inserted in place surgical instruments such as endoscope, elastic separating plier, staplers in the fish-eye shaped device in upper cover body In tool channel, specifically, surgical instrument is inserted into fish-eye shaped component 3, when doctor needs to adjust operation angle in surgical procedure When degree makes surgical instrument carry out the various movements such as deviating, fish-eye shaped component 3, which is connect with pedestal 4 by spherical pair, makees universal movement, The movement that centers of spherical pair can ensure that the reliable and stable of surgical instrument operation.
